'Kid Terrible' Morales Hires Trainer Benny Dela Pe?a

PhilBoxing.com




WBO ORIENTAL / YOUTH champion Ciso "Kid Terrible" is back in the gym for his next highly anticipated match against two-time WBO regional challenger and Tanzanian spoiler, Hussein Pazzi who already racked up 28 fights with 17wins and only 8 defeats.

Promoter Sammy Gello-ani has confirmed that July will be the month that Morales will take on Tanzanian Hussein Pazzi, stating "we want to keep him busy testing him each time as we go. Our goal is to eventually get that opportunity for the world title set in sight sometime next year held by Ponce De Leon. By the time Morales will be primed and polished."

Just this past April 6th on the "Invasion" card at the Araneta Coliseum, Morales displayed an impressive win over Korean Yoo-Shin Kim defending his Jr. Featherweight WBO Oriental title that impressed even Vice President for Golden Boy Eric Gomez and GBP COO David Itskowitch. They have indicated that Morales will fit perfectly in their Golden Boy Promotions, Solo Boxeo Telefutura Events. "We would like to showcase him there and get him some exposure," explained Gomez.

Gello-ani informed also that Morales' handlers have already heightened their training at RP contenders Gym in Cagayan De Oro by hiring highly regarded trainer Bernardo "Benny" Dela Pena who was known for training former world champion Manny Melchor, Morris East, Jess Maca and other respected fighters as well.

Kenneth Rontal informed that he had recently contacted "Benny" Dela Pena just after the April 6, 2008 Invasion. "We asked him if he was interested to train Morales, having to know Benny for years since Jess Maca's OPBF reign, we believe that Benny would fit perfectly with Morales and an asset to sculpturing his talent," said the young boxing manager.

"Magaling na bata he has a lot of potential, give him one year to mature and he will be hard to beat" said Benny, who saw Morales' fight on the "Invasion" card recently.

Meanwhile, Morales' managers and his promoter Sammy Gello-ani are taking it one step at a time, "Gello-ani will set our schedules here in the Philippines and whenever Golden Boy Promotions calls upon us fighting in the States we will be prepared and ready to go," Rontal stated.
